A1: TEFL (Teaching English as a Foreign Language) concentrates on mentor English to non-native speakers in countries where English is not the primary language. TESOL (Teaching English to Speakers of Other Languages) is a broader term that includes both TEFL and TESL (Teaching English as a Second Language), which is concentrated on teaching English in countries where it is spoken.
